In the film class, students will learn the differences between acting on stage and acting for the camera. Students will work on short term projects, developing their own scripts for soap operas, commercials and short films etc. They will have the opportunity to film these, taking on the role of actor, director, cameraman or floor manager. Occasionally, professional directors are invited to give masterclasses in 'acting for the camera'. Suitable for: children and young people aged 7 - 22 years old

The Anna Fiorentini Theatre and Film School runs dancing, singing, acting, design and film classes with professionals from theatre, film and television for children and young people from underprivileged backgrounds.

Our children's film classes cover soap opera, commercials and adverts, pop videos and promos, short film making, news and media, presenting on-screen, acting on screen and sitcoms.
